**A Review of the Restaurant Experience at Xcell Rolls**
Xcell Rolls has garnered mixed reviews, showcasing a blend of culinary excellence and customer service challenges. Diners frequently praise its flavorful banh mi and crispy pork rolls, often highlighted as some of the best in Western Sydney, with generous fillings and fresh bread. However, inconsistencies in portion sizes and pricing have been noted, with some customers feeling shortchanged. Additionally, there have been complaints regarding customer service, particularly related to abruptness and hygiene concerns. Despite the setbacks, many remain loyal patrons, drawn back by the tantalizing flavors and welcoming atmosphere. Overall, Xcell Rolls promises a delightful culinary experience for those willing to navigate its quirks.
